Sealy Girls Powerlifting Team Shines at Waller High School Meet

February 4, 2023

The Sealy girls powerlifting team had a successful competition at Waller High School on January 25th, with half of the team competing for the first time. Despite the challenges that come with competing for the first time, the team rose to the occasion and put on an impressive display of strength and determination.

In the 97 lb class, Jenna Kollmann took first place with a solid performance that showed her dedication and training. Mariah Torres also took first place in the 105 lb class, demonstrating her mastery of the sport.

The 123 lb class saw strong performances from Lacie Perez, who placed second, and Izzie Pittillo, who came in third. In the 148 lb class, Jada Burton took second place and Haven Hmielewski placed third. Vanity Jackson rounded out the top five in fifth place.

Antreece Coleman dominated the 165 lb class, taking first place with ease. Lilli Stone also took first place in the 181 lb class, while Lily Walts came in third.

In the 198 lb class, Mason Infante took first place and Annabel Navarro came in second. Miranda Trejo placed second in the 220 lb class, rounding out a strong performance from the team.

Congratulations to all of the girls on their impressive achievements at the meet. They are off to a great start and are sure to have a bright future in powerlifting. Keep up the good work, ladies!
